How does it work
It is pretty simple. You create an account on the Dropbox webpage and install the program on computer. What Dropbox does is it adds a folder to your computer that will sync everything you put inside with anyone who share this folder. To add someone to this folder, you only need to add their email address that they used for their dropbox account and add them to the folder. This would allow us to share more than just pictures.

Storage
The only Drawback I would have about Dropbox is that it comes with a limited 2 GO of sharing which could fall short if we want to share videos.It is however possible to add space by adding friends to this folder but it would need to be tested as I don't know if this amount is added to the user of to the sharing folder.To that effect, if we want to use Dropbox it is important no one creates their account right away since the friends system requires to invite someone who doesn't have an existing account.
